    Smells like a scam, opinions.

    Dan Yochelson ,

    Thanks for your response. I am glad to know it is still for sale.
    I am interested and Will offer you $700 . and
    for running around so I would need you to
    remove the ad from the web so we could proceed with payment.
    At the moment, I am not in the states, I am on vacation in the uk I will be
    staying with my family for a while And that is where I
    want it shipped.
    Regarding payment, I have suggested that my associate to send you
    a international check international certified check or money order of $ 5,000 which
    will carter for the cost price and for shipping. It is going to be a
    cashier's check or money order so funds will be given to you immediately you
    present it to any check cashing establishment.
    I have an International shipping agent that will pick-up and ship
    over to
    me here in the uk and its expensive though. Cause
    there are other items that will be shipped along with it.
    So, on getting the payment, you are to cash it and deduct the cost
    price then do me a favour of sending the remaining funds meant for
    shipping to my International shipper via WESTERN UNION.
    Immediately he gets the money, he will come for the pick-up.
    I am trusting you with my money and need your assurance that you will
    safely send across the balance to the International shipping agent.
    So try to get the Bill of Sale ready to make things easy
    when he comes over.
    Confirm this and send your full name, address and phone number which
    will be used in mailing the check payment to you via courier service.
    I'll be waiting for your favourable response




    wrote:

    Hello frank I'm Dan,

    I'm looking for 600 US. you would have to pay at least some of the shipping since it is over seas.
    everything is included except the extra battery in the picture, the warp, or the revy.
    the Marker, Barrel, charger, and Xvalve repair kit are all going with it.

    frank sean wrote:

    Hello,
    My name is Dr frank i am located in london, i am interested in buying your item for sale pls mail me the last offer and the pics so we can proceed immediately
    Regards
    __________________________________________________ _____________________________________

    This is the Conversation I have had with someone today. I def think its a scammer because my gut is telling me so. non the less, what do you all think and anyone else get hit by this lately?

                  Originally posted by cowboy_00
                  I was thinking, what if i cashed the check before i turned over my pb gun.
                  The scam is that the check is supposedly drawn on an acount in some bizarre back-water located bank.

                  You'll think the check cleared only to find out quite some time later that the account doesn't exist, is NSF, or the check is bogus in some other fashion.
